#1cb652 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1cb652 is composed of 11% red, 71.4%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 54.9%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 141 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 41.2%. #1cb652 color hex could be obtained by blending #38ffa4 with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#1cb652 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1cb652 has RGB values of R:28, G:182,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.55,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 1881682.

Shades and Tints of #1cb652
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c05 is the darkest color, while #fafef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#1cb652
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#656d68 is the less saturated color, while #04ce4b is the most saturated one.
